Class ServletResource

  • All Implemented Interfaces:
    org.apache.sling.api.adapter.Adaptable, org.apache.sling.api.resource.Resource

    public class ServletResource
    extends org.apache.sling.api.resource.AbstractResource
    • Constructor Detail

      • ServletResource

        public ServletResource​(org.apache.sling.api.resource.ResourceResolver resourceResolver,
                               javax.servlet.Servlet servlet,
                               String path)
    • Method Detail

      • getResourceMetadata

        public org.apache.sling.api.resource.ResourceMetadata getResourceMetadata()
      • getResourceResolver

        public org.apache.sling.api.resource.ResourceResolver getResourceResolver()
      • getResourceType

        public String getResourceType()
      • getResourceSuperType

        public String getResourceSuperType()
      • getPath

        public String getPath()
      • adaptTo

        public <T> T adaptTo​(Class<T> type)
        Specified by:
        adaptTo in interface org.apache.sling.api.adapter.Adaptable
        Overrides:
        adaptTo in class org.apache.sling.api.adapter.SlingAdaptable